Distinguished Senator Abba Moro, the Senator representing the good people of Benue South Senatorial District, today, 12th May, 2020, brought to the notice of the Senate the rain/windstorm that swept through Ai-Fam Community of Owukpa, in Ogbadibo Local Government Area of Benue state, causing serious damages to lives and property.
Moving a Motion to that effect, Senator Moro informed his colleagues that on April 25, 2020, there was an all night rainfall in the Community.
The Senator noted with grave pain that the heavy downpour was accompanied with a tornadious windstorm, which brought down over 150 buildings, valuables and several means of livelihood worth millions of naira.
He noted with great concern that over two hundred people in that community had been injured and rendered homeless.
The Comrade-Senator further noted that the roofs of 1,000 capacity St. Michael The Archangel Catholic Church, the Ahor market and the LGEA Primary School were all blown off.
He expressed great concern that full blown rainy season was approaching and that scores of people in the community have no roof over their heads.
The Distinguished Senator pleaded with the Senate to urge the National Emergency Management Agency (NEMA) to quickly mobilize focal persons to supply relief and rehabilitation materials to the community to mitigate the sufferings of those affected by the windstorm.
